Texas Hold βem Rules
Simple rules. Endless trash talk.
Texas Hold βem is played with a standard 52-card deck. Each player is dealt two private cards (βhole cardsβ), and five community cards are dealt face-up in the center of the table.
Players use any combination of their two hole cards and the five community cards to make the best possible five-card poker hand.
- Small blind and big blind are posted before cards are dealt
- Four betting rounds: pre-flop, flop, turn, and river
- You may check, bet, call, raise, or fold when itβs your turn
- Best hand wins the pot at showdown
If everyone but one player folds, the remaining player wins immediately β even with seven-high.
